Gill holds an OCM Diploma (with Distinction) in Professional Coach/Mentoring. Drawing on a wide range of tools and models, she tailors her approach to each client's requirements after an initial diagnostic conversation, which includes a discussion about 'how we'll work together'.

 

Length, frequency and duration of sessions vary. These are agreed and reviewed frequently. Typically coaching will consist of six one hour sessions. However, a single session of an hour may be enough for the client to achieve the shift they wanted. Or if there are many or complex issues that the client is keen to work on, sessions might last longer, and/or could be up to 24 in number. Frequency of sessions is usually not more than weekly, and not less than monthly.

The initial session is free. In this first conversation you'll explore your learning goals, identify whether coaching is the right approach for you, and decide whether you and Gill are well matched to work together on your goals. It's important, if coaching is to be effective, that you have the right coach - it's a good idea to meet with several coaches before making a decision.
